Gertag 6 - N14 engine - Noise at 1st, 2nd, and 3rd gear. Release point on clutch pedal has not change, no slippage, only chatter in first three gears. Noise starts after clutch engagement in 1st gear, 2nd gear, and starts to trail off in 3rd gear!. 4th, 5th, 6th are fine. It appears in higher gears only. Down shift to 3rd, and 2nd quite loud and noisy.

No noise fully stopped in neutral. Also, no noise with clutch pedal depressed. Noise is at point of release through acceleration and through the high gears 2nd and 3rd. At 4th gear the noise subsides. Down shifting to second gear sounds terrible. Even reverse rattles during engagement and acceleration. Had Way at Way Motor works confirm (that guy is awesome).
How do you figure?? TKA said NO noise sitting in neutral (input bearing would make noise) and NO noise when clutch is depressed (throwout bearing would make noise)
As two non-dealer mechanics indicated Tranny gone.
Took to dealer this morning. These guys diagnosed as Differential Noise, Release Bearing Noise. Recommended replacement of transmission, clutch, pressure plate, throwout bearing, and flywheel @ 43K miles!!!!!! Labor included around $7. I left quickly.
